Disney and Pixar's latest film, Luca, is now available on Disney+. And just in time for movie night and summer fun, I'm sharing free printable activities featuring all your favorites from the film. Luca Just outside the beautiful seaside town of Portorosso in the Italian Riviera live sea monsters. They are just like you and me, taking ...